Pumas don’t exactly have a reputation for being the friendliest of cats, but it turns out people like search for them nonetheless. If you’re one of those adventurous types who wants to see these wild animals in their native habitats, now’s your chance to track them in Patagonia.

Swoop, an adventure planning tourism company focused on Patagonia, has a unique opportunity to view these creatures with its Pumas in Patagonia tour. This trip takes you into the heart of the Torres del Paine National Park, which has an exceptionally high density of the cats hidden within. They’re hard to spot on your own, which is why signing up for a tour might be your best bet.

The group has a few different tours to choose from, lasting anywhere between four and six days. Whether you’re a photographer looking to capture these beauties in their natural environment or just want to spot a couple while venturing through the region, they’ve got something for you. Each tour starts from a hotel within the park that’ll serve as your home base, from which your guides will take you into the wild to discover pumas and some of Patagonia’s most breathtaking landscapes.

Tracking pumas isn’t cheap, so expect to throw down $2,000–5,000 on your adventure. Check out Swoop’s website for more information on the opportunities and to pick a safari that works for you.
